Qualifications:
- Master’s degree in Speech-Language Pathology
- Valid SLP-CCC certification
- Licensure (or eligibility) to practice as an SLP in the state
- Previous experience in a school setting is highly valued
- Exceptional communication and interpersonal abilities
- Strong organizational skills and adaptability
Key Responsibilities:
- Assess, diagnose, and treat speech, language, and communication disorders for students from diverse backgrounds
- Develop and implement individualized education programs (IEPs) in collaboration with multidisciplinary teams
- Deliver targeted, evidence-based speech therapy in individual or group sessions
- Consult and communicate regularly with teachers, staff, and parents regarding student progress and recommended interventions
- Maintain clear documentation in compliance with school and state guidelines
- Contribute to a supportive and inclusive school environment
